Transaction ac09987a95b4704b95655f7d908ad38f88319dddfa2285a19c7ec2eca04603e2

block
ac932fc4611130bec48f106fc82b669cccb75c87c40fb3de217b078f02a4b7b5

24 Inputs

2 Outputs